Afterward, he makes an effort to understand Zakuro and other spirits, although this causes him to make the wrong conclusions, like offering the half-fox spirit Zakuro a candle to eat when he does not realize fox spirits do not actually eat candles. At the start of the series, he panics upon seeing full-blooded spirits, such as Amaryōju and Mamezo, and becomes so afraid, he asks Zakuro, who is easier to accept because of her more human appearance, to accompany him to the outhouse. It is also alluded to that his mother and sister have some kind of spiritual power (or possibly being spirits themselves) since they can see spirits that humans do not and Kei's mother knew that Zakuro was a half-spirit even though she hid her ears. In addition, shortly after seeing a spirit, he learned that his cat Itsue disappeared, leading Agemaki to believe that the spirit caused Itsue's disappearance. When Agemaki expressed his fear of spirits as a child, his father yelled at him. He tries to hide the fact that he is afraid of spirits because of what his father might say about it. However, he has a severe fear of spirits and a fear of heights. He is chosen to be a human representative in the Ministry of Spirit Affairs and is partnered with Zakuro. Kei Agemaki ( 総角 景, Agemaki Kei) Voiced by: Takahiro Sakurai Agemaki is a second lieutenant in the imperial army. As the series progress she falls in love with Kei but doesn't know how to express her feelings. In addition, Kushimatsu states that because Zakuro was shunned at birth, she is seeking acceptance from Agemaki, whom she trusts. Because of this, Zakuro passionately investigates cases where girls have been spirited away, hoping that she can learn something about her mother. Zakuro's mother never returned the second time. Zakuro's mother, Tsukuhane, was spirited away twice, once before Zakuro was born and again when Zakuro was older. The girls, said to be possessed by fox spirits, are shunned and are immediately taken away or killed at birth. It is revealed that when pregnant human girls are spirited away, they return carrying half-spirit infants. Zakuro is upset by how spirits are being driven out of their homes because of Westernization when humans had respected the spirits in the past. She dislikes how easily humans accept Westernization and hates the changes it brings, such as drinking milk, as a result. Once she learns that he is afraid of spirits, her opinion of him is greatly diminished and she constantly calls him a coward. Despite this, she becomes smitten with Agemaki Kei shortly after the two are partnered. However, she is opposed to the idea of forming the Ministry and believes that allowing humans and their Jesuit ideas into the manor is disgusting. She is chosen to be a spirit representative in the Ministry of Spirit Affairs. Characters Main characters Zakuro ( 西王母桃) Voiced by: Mai Nakahara Zakuro is an impulsive and assertive half-spirit girl who looks like a beautiful girl with fox ears atop her head. However, Zakuro cannot stand humans who accept Jesuit practices so easily and Agemaki has a severe fear of spirits. Lieutenants Kei Agemaki, Riken Yoshinokazura, and Ganryu Hanakiri are chosen to be the human representatives and are partnered with Zakuro, Susukihotaru, and Bonbori and Hozuki, respectively. To maintain harmony between the two, the Ministry of Spirits is established and humans and spirit representatives are chosen. During the Westernization of an alternate Japan, humans and spirits coexist.
